Como obter o IPv6 de um site?

3

Como posso obter o endereço IPv6 de qualquer site (por exemplo, www.google.com) usando o comando ping em cmd no windows 8.1? E é possível fazê-lo se o meu sistema operacional suporta apenas IPv6 link-local? Eu tentei isso: ping -6 www.google.com mas não funcionou.

    
por kamal 16.05.2015 / 23:31

1 resposta

3

Você pode usar apenas nslookup como normalmente faria. Se o site tiver um endereço IPv6, ele será retornado na lista:

nslookup google.com

Name:    google.com
Addresses:  
          2607:f8b0:400a:804::1005
          173.194.33.166
          173.194.33.174
          173.194.33.165
          173.194.33.162
          173.194.33.164
          173.194.33.169
          173.194.33.163
          173.194.33.160
          173.194.33.161
          173.194.33.168
          173.194.33.167

Se você quiser somente retornar o endereço IPv6 (se presente), você pode usar nslookup -query=AAAA :

nslookup -query=AAAA google.com

Name:    google.com
Address:  2607:f8b0:400a:804::1005

Lembre-se de que ping não foi projetado para ser usado como uma ferramenta de pesquisa. Para fazer ping em algo, o computador deve fazer uma pesquisa, e acaba mostrando um endereço IP, mas se o seu propósito é encontrar um endereço IP, faz mais sentido usar apenas nslookup diretamente. É para isso que está aí.

    
por 16.05.2015 / 23:33